Anker SOLIX C1000 Gen 2 launches as fastest-charging compact power station

Anker has unveiled the SOLIX C1000 Gen 2, a compact portable power station designed for both outdoor use and home backup. The new model builds on the original C1000 with faster charging, higher durability, and a streamlined design aimed at campers, travelers, and households looking for off-grid support.

The standout feature is its HyperFlash™ charging technology, which allows the unit to fully recharge in just 49 minutes from a standard wall outlet when UltraFast Charge Mode is enabled through the Anker app. That speed makes it one of the fastest-charging power stations currently available, well ahead of many competing mid-size units.

In terms of power, the C1000 Gen 2 delivers a 2000W continuous output and a 3000W peak output, meaning it can run essential household appliances like refrigerators or support multiple devices during outdoor trips. Inside, it uses an LFP (LiFePO4) battery rated for over 4,000 cycles, designed to retain at least 80% capacity over years of use—significantly longer-lasting than many traditional lithium-ion options.

Other features include smart app integration, allowing users to monitor charge status, adjust settings, and update firmware remotely. The station’s compact build, low-noise operation, and stable power output also make it suitable for quiet environments such as national parks, residential areas, or overnight camping spots.

Availability and pricing: The Anker SOLIX C1000 Gen 2 is available for early sign-up at ankersolix.com starting August 19, 2025. Customers who register by September 8 will be able to purchase the unit at a discounted $429 launch price. General availability begins September 8 on Amazon and Anker’s website at an MSRP of $799.

With its combination of fast charging, higher cycle life, and portable design, the SOLIX C1000 Gen 2 aims to stand out in a crowded portable power station market where reliability and convenience are often the deciding factors.
